Use the tutorial at that Yahoo group. I couldn't find the paint they suggested and used something crappy. Sucked. Cost too much.

Then found the paint they suggested. 4 cans, still have 2 1/2 cans left of the colors.

Beware. Do not expect to have the donuts by DC though. I was on the very first day ordering opened. Certainly was one of the first 25 people to place an order. Took 3 weeks to get.

Not that I'm knocking him, great work, worth the wait. Just beware that it might take time to get there.

I also wound up tearing apart my real an-h-15 cloth helmet because I never found the right fabric color match for the ribbed part. So I sewed by hand and machine a new one and took the leather straps from the real one.
